Welcome to the facilities desk at Brindlemoor! One thing you'll handle often: the secure interview room on the third floor, Room 3C. Candidates wait in the lobby until their interviewer collects them — never let them wander up alone. The room stays locked between sessions, so you'll need the door code below to prep it.

staff pass of tajog-bahap = bdg-GTUUI-82661

## Artifact Signing — Inventory Reconciliation Job

The nightly reconciliation job for Stockline now signs its output manifests before upload. Unsigned manifests are rejected by the Ledgerbox ingest as of build 412. Two mismatches last week traced to a stale key on the runner pool; rotated Tuesday. Action for sync: confirm all runners pull the current key at job start. The active signing key for the reconciliation pipeline is as follows.

signing key of yafop-taguf = bky3_Kre

## Configuration

Greenleaf Wiki enforces role-based access through the Gatewarden middleware. New team members should note that roles (reader, editor, steward) are resolved at login and cached for fifteen minutes, so permission changes are not instant. Local development requires a complete environment file before the auth layer will start. Begin that file with the following line:

secret setting of tajof-bahif: COURIER_KEY3=65d

// Fixture: duplicate payment retry with stable idempotency key.
// This scenario simulates the Pellartide gateway receiving the same
// charge request three times after a network timeout. The fixture
// asserts that all retries carry the identical idempotency key and
// that only one ledger entry is created. Reviewers: note that key
// generation happens client-side before the first attempt, never on
// retry. The mock gateway validates the request using the bearer
// token that appears below.

session JWT of fajof-bahop = eyJhbGciOiJIUzI1NiIsInR5cCI6IkpXVCJ9.eyJzdWIiOiIqgHoPSIn0.DAyxzh8y